Uniq Logistic extends lease with MLP in Poland

by Property Forum
Polish logistics company Uniq Logistic has extended its lease for over 38,000 sqm of space across two MLP Group facilities. The tenant was supported in negotiations by Querco Property agency.

Warsaw office market sees vacancy drop to 9.7% in Q3 2025

by Property Forum
The Polish Commercial Real Estate Chamber (PINK) published data on Warsaw's office rental market for Q3 2025. By the end of September 2025, modern office space resources in Warsaw exceeded 6.245 million sqm, with the capital's market adding one office project during the third quarter.

Panattoni leases 15,500 sqm to Rohlig in Szczecin

by Property Forum
Panattoni has leased nearly 15,500 sqm at Panattoni Park Szczecin Trzebusz II to Rohlig Suus Logistics. The logistics operator will move into the first building of the complex, with an area of 25,500 sqm, whose construction began in August this year.

Romania's hotel industry posts third-highest EU growth

by Property Forum
Romania's hospitality industry recorded a 19% increase in turnover in the first half of 2025, the third largest advance in the European Union after Greece (35%) and Hungary (22%), according to Eurostat data cited by Colliers. Rising room rates have pushed local pricing into line with established CEE markets such as Poland and the Czech Republic, even though the number of overnight stays in hotels almost stagnated, with an increase of less than 4%.

GTC prices €455 million notes to refinance debt

by Property Forum
GTC has priced €455 million senior secured notes due 2030 with a coupon of 6.50% per annum. The transaction was oversubscribed and attracted international institutional investors and Polish funds, including both existing noteholders and new investors.

Cavatina secures €270 million refinancing for Polish portfolio

by Property Forum
Cavatina Holding has signed a €270 million credit agreement with a consortium of European banks, in what it says is the largest office portfolio refinancing transaction in the history of Poland’s regional markets. The company announced the deal on LinkedIn.

New leases

  • UDH, one of Poland’s largest distributors of premium imported beers, has leased approximately 1,400 sq m of modern warehouse and office space at the Park Rysy Kraków distribution centre. The tenant, which has chosen to expand its operations in southern Poland, was once again represented by AXI IMMO.
  • Golden Star Estate has secured a long-term lease agreement with global technology solutions and consulting provider C&F for nearly 1,900 sqm of office space at the Konstruktorska Business Center. Following the transaction, the property, located in Warsaw’s Mokotów business district, is now almost fully leased. The Polish branch of C&F will officially relocate to the facility at the beginning of 2027.
  • Natland Group has committed to its long-term presence at Prague-based Rohan Business Center through a lease extension covering 2,004 sqm of office space, together with storage facilities and dedicated parking spaces, in a deal brokered by iO Partners.

New appointments

  • Indotek Group has announced the appointment of Diederik Bakker as Group Chief Investment Officer and Group Head of Asset Management. In his new role, the Dutch real estate investment professional will gradually assume responsibility for the company's ITAM (investment, transaction, and asset management) activities across 12 European countries, supporting the next phase of Indotek Group’s growth. His focus includes facilitating sound investment decisions across Europe and developing a group-level portfolio management strategy that combines local market knowledge with international asset management know-how.
  • Peakside Capital Advisors has appointed Bogi Gabrovic to advise the board and support its investment and acquisition activities in Poland. Gabrovic brings more than 25 years of CEE real estate experience to the role, having previously held senior executive positions at CTP, Golub & Company, and White Star Real Estate, where she managed transactions exceeding €2 billion.
  • Katarína Brydone, Jana Vlková and Vendula Maršová have been appointed as the first Equity Partners of Colliers’ Czech business. Brydone brings more than 20 years of experience in international real estate. Vlková has more than 25 years of experience in commercial real estate. Maršová, Partner and Head of Valuation and Advisory Services, brings more than 16 years of experience in real estate valuation and advisory.
